Scaling Medical Technology with Dr. Aengus Tran

In the world of medicine, very often to hospitals and medical care facilities find themselves unable to treat and prevent diseases because of short-staffed operations. Radiologists can be swamped with work because of the sheer volume of scans they need to review as well as people they need to meet with. Aengus Tran saw this problem arise when he was visiting his home in Vietnam while studying for his degree at the University of New South Whales in Sydney, Australia. The problem of healthcare in the modern world isn’t recognizing and treating diseases, it’s finding a doctor who has enough time on their hands to do both.

Thats why after finishing his degree and postgrad, Dr Tren and his brother Dimitri began developing a way to expand medical diagnosis up to modern needs.

Using A.I. technology and knowledge of medical science, the two developed programs that scan and identify points of interest in chest and CT results. This allows radiologists and other physicians to essentially have a fully functional assistant that finds the most important scans on the most critical patients, placing their cases on the top of the physician’s bucket list so they can manage the crushing workload just a little faster and easier.

What they created, they called Hundson.ai, a machine that is capable identifying, inspecting, highlighting, and learning diseases. Dr. Tren went to school to become a cardiologist but has now found himself running a company as an entrepreneur with his brother and cofounder Dimitri. With eyes looking to the future, they look to expand on the ways their A.I. can assist medical professionals in their work in the most trustworthy and effective way possible. Their expandable and multimodal model is now helping people around the world, and they aim to even transform the way the healthcare system spots and diagnoses disease.

Sanil Chawla Slingshots Your Business Forward

The world of business is one that often discourages new entrepreneurs because of the massive workload that comes with managing and operating a new company, especially in the field of creative design and art. The gap of skill between young and fresh business owners and the older, more experienced men and women often can be overwhelming for people who are just dipping their toe into management. Covering this gap is one of the reasons why Sanil Chawla founded Slingshot in 2020.

Slingshot is a technology company that covers the weaknesses of new and upcoming owners by using computing software and packages that make the hassle that comes with operating a new creative business easy and quick. Chawla’s programming genius allows for people to spend less time in the trenches of management and more time exercising their capacity for innovation on the canvas, in the clay, with their instruments, or even in a sales setting. Slingshot can handle tax filing, wellness benefits, and even payroll for employees. For 2% of a company’s monthly revenue, Chawla and his team can craft incredibly specialized plans that tackle everything important on the menial side of business while owners can tackle everything important on the creative side of business.

Chawla originally started his company as a way to assist people in the music industry with their finances, but eventually broadened out to many other areas of business. Helping creative artists around the US, and expanding to the world, slingshot has even began expanding into A.I. to further develop the ways they can cultivate creativity in business. Kara Collier and the World of Modern Nutrition

Kara Collier, RDN, LDN, CNSCThe world of American health and nutrition is one filled with ill intent and corporate greed, but Kara Collier and her app Nutrisense have taken a step out against the poor conditions of today’s food market. Using nutrition coaching and modern tech through the app, Collier aims to improve health and wellness of people around the world who have found themselves in dead ends thanks to the food they eat. Aiming to strike many chronic illnesses like CVD and diabetes at the source, Nutrisense uses data from Continuous Glucose Monitoring devices as well as professional input from staff to create nutritional plans around a person’s specific metabolism.

This will help users of Nutrisense reach their specific goals, whether they be to lose fat, weight, gain muscle, or simply feel healthier and more energetic. All it takes is a few minutes after each meal to see how ones body responds to the glucose in they consume to determine how their day should be organized and what they should or shouldn’t be eating.
